Hey, anyone know if the little bleed cap that goes on a Xantia 1.9TD coolant system is only a genuine Citroen part or can I get them nice and cheap (and more conveniently), somewhere else?
Xantia, coolant system, bleed point in engine bay, cap sits on top.
Looks exactly like a schrader valve cap like you have on your car tyre valves. You know the little black plastic caps.
But this one has a rubber bit inside to make a good seal.
Guess what, Citroen said it's not sold separately and it looks like you have to buy a load of pipework to go with it!! B/
Then he mentioned that he thinks he know's what am on about and said he has a bucket of em with part No. 540402 and is described as a valve plug. And would cost me £0.50 each!!

It is more or less a valve cap with a rubber seal in it.
You might find the seal is the same (not sure!) as the one in a ZX / 306 / 205 heater hose, the plastic 'screw' type not the valve type, as this has a tiny seal fitted too, it might stay in the pipe but can be pulled out.
Usually with your problem its the complete pipe assembly, I know what you mean its the t-piece section. Normal cause of replacement though is when someone leans on it and it snaps off.
I'd suggest scrapyard to find one if practical.
